DefinitionAn orphanage is a facility that provides care and shelter to children who have lost one or both parents, or who are unable to live with their families due to various reasons. It offers them a safe and nurturing environment, education, and other necessary services until they are able to take care of themselves.PurposeThe primary purpose of an orphanage is to provide a stable and loving home to children who have been orphaned or abandoned. These children may have experienced trauma, neglect, or abuse, and the orphanage aims to provide them with a safe space where they can heal, grow, and develop into healthy and responsible adults.Services OfferedOrphanages typically provide a range of services to meet the needs of the children. These include:Shelter and accommodationFood and nutritionMedical care and healthcare servicesEducation and trainingRecreational activities and therapiesEmotional support and counselingImportance of English in OrphanagesEnglish is an important language that can open up a world of opportunities for children in orphanages. It is a globally recognized language that is widely spoken and used in many countries. By learning English, these children can:Communicate more effectively with a wider range of peopleAccess better educational resources and opportunitiesGain employment and financial stability in the futureParticipate more fully in society and cultureConclusionIn conclusion, orphanages play a crucial role in providing care and support to vulnerable children. By providing them with a safe and nurturing environment, as well as access to education and other services, orphanages help these children to heal, grow, and develop into responsible and contributing members of society. Learning English is an important part of this process, as it opens up a world of opportunities and helps these children to integrate more fully into society.
